The god of Izumo Taisha Shrine is Okuninushi no Okami, A god who connects people with people, people with work, and people with destiny, and who connects all kinds of connections. It seems that business will flourish, and your luck at work will improve. I hope that’s the case for me and everyone. Oh.. Um.. Izumo Taisha Shrine is different from other shrines There’s a different way of praying than at normal shrines Usually, you bow twice, clap twice, and bow once But here at Izumo Taisha Shrine, you bow twice, clap four times, and bow once. I’m not sure if this conveys the size of the flag but It is 14m x 9m, and the pole is 47m high. It’s the largest one in Japan. “It is indeed the largest flag in Japan” This large shimenawa rope is also 13.6m long and weighs 5.2 tons. It has a maximum circumference of 8m, making it one of the largest in Japan. It is very majestic and it’s a famous power spot, so many people gather here from all over the country.
